[ Ceraimc Tiles ] State of the U.S. Ceramic Tile Industry The ceramic tile industry has experienced a period of extraordinary growth in the past ten years. Sales in the United States have increased from less than one billion square feet in 1990 to about 2.3 billion in 2000-an increase of over 130%. However this year began with a decline in sales in the first half of about 2% and the tragic event of September 11th has increased the uncertainty of future sales. There are over 40 countries that produce ceramic tile and report their output with some degree of reliability. Tile output in the year 2000 exceeded 50 billion square feet. We estimate the worldwide capacity to exceed 60 billion square feet per year. That's 10 square feet for every man, woman, and child on this planet. And high volume plant capacity is still being added with older, low output plants being idled. This portends an increase in capacity in the near future with continued price pressure. Meanwhile virtually every tile consuming country is experiencing an economic slowdown, greater than the United States. That makes our market a juicy target for tile exporters. The U.S.A. has few barriers to trade therefore imports have gobbled up nearly 75% of our market. Exporting countries are aggressively pricing their product to penetrate our market. This price pressure has led to the recent closing of three ceramic tile factories in the United States and the reduction of the output of many more....More... [ Look of Firms ] Coverings Coverings is the leading global trade event for ceramic tile, natural stone, flooring and related products. Year after year, visitors from every facet of these industries find Coverings to be the most important event for finding out what is new, forging new business relationships and growing their business. Coverings attracts more than 32,000 people from over 100 countries. Visitors to Coverings see more than 1,200 exhibitors across 505,000 net square feet of exhibit space. Coverings also features the industry's largest FREE educational conference. Coverings is entering its eighteenth year and is now managed by National Trade Productions. Coverings is sponsored by the Tile Council of America, ASCER, Assopiastrelle, the National Tile Contractors Association and the Ceramic Tile Dealers Association. ...More... [ Technology ] What is the QUARRY TILE? Quarry tile production has its ¡°roots¡± in the brick making industry and uses raw material very similar to that used in the manufacture of brick products. ¡°Natural¡± and ¡°durable¡± are the words best used to describe hard-fired - high quality - quarry tiles. These low absorption tiles are manufactured then hard fired in kilns at temperatures sometimes exceeding 2,000 degrees Fahrenheit. Not all quarry tile is manufactured to such high quality standards as to be considered ¡°vitreous¡± or low absorption. Metropolitan quarry tile meets this standard. They are suitable for the most demanding installations and are often the tile of choice for areas such as commercial kitchens....More...
